If you're new to CSGO surf maps, it can be a bit overwhelming to choose where to start. Surfing in Counter-Strike: Global Offensive isn’t just about surviving; it’s an art form that requires practice and technique. To help you get on your feet, we’ve compiled a list of the Top 10 Must-Play CSGO Surf Maps for Beginners. These maps are designed to ease you into the mechanics of surfing, allowing you to gradually refine your skills while enjoying the thrill of the game. Whether you’re looking to improve your agility or just wanting to have fun, these maps are perfect for you.
1. surf_beginner - This iconic map includes gentle slopes ideal for newcomers to get familiar with the surf mechanics.
2. surf_freeway - A friendly map that offers multiple routes and is perfect for practicing.
3. surf_utopia - Known for its vibrant colors, it’s both visually appealing and beginner-friendly.
4. surf_accurate - Focuses on precision and helps you to master your surfing technique.
5. surf_mesa - A unique map with an interesting layout that challenges your agility.
6. surf_ski - A fun and entertaining map that’s great for taking breaks with friends.
7. surf_summer - A bright and cheerful map that provides an enjoyable surfing experience.
8. surf_wood - Perfect for practicing basics, this map is designed for total beginners.
9. surf_panic - Offers a blend of easy and slightly challenging sections.
10. surf_candyland - This map features unique themes and allows players to experiment with speed and control.

The evolution of surf maps in CSGO reflects the game's vibrant community and its continuous quest for innovation. Initially emerging as simple modifications in the early 2000s, surf maps allowed players to navigate their way across custom terrains by utilizing the game's physics mechanics to 'surf' along angled surfaces. These maps quickly gained popularity within the CSGO community, leading to the creation of increasingly complex designs and challenges. As the player base grew, so did the quality and intricacy of surf maps, showcasing not only the creativity of map designers but also establishing a unique subculture within the game.
As we delve deeper into the historical perspective of surf maps, we can see how they have transformed from mere pastime diversions into competitive arenas. The introduction of CSGO spawned a new generation of map creators who pushed the boundaries of what was possible. Today, players can find surf maps that incorporate multiple levels, intricate obstacles, and even competitive scoring systems. With the rise of online communities and forums dedicated to surf culture, map sharing and collaboration have further propelled this evolution, allowing enthusiasts to learn from one another and raise the bar for future surf maps.
